Where are there more factories making photovoltaic panels
China produces 86% of the world's solar panels each year, according to Germany's Fraunhofer Institute for Solar Energy Systems. In comparison, Europe and North America each produce around 2%. It therefore makes sense that eight of the world's nine largest solar manufacturers are. . China, Vietnam, Malaysia, and India manufacture 89% of the world's solar panels between them – and Asia's contribution to the industry doesn't stop there. South Korea, Thailand, Taiwan are also among the nine largest producers of solar panels. In recent years, global production of crystalline silicon modules exceeded five hundred gigawatts, nearly doubling the previous year. Why do photovoltaic panels turn green
Solar panel discoloration is typically the result of long-term exposure to the elements, such as sunlight, rain, and dust. This issue may affect the aesthetic appearance of the panels, but it does not generally impact their functionality or efficiency. However, severe discoloration could. . Solar panel discoloration can occur due to various factors, including degradation, hot spots, EVA degradation, and backsheet deterioration, impacting the panel's performance and efficiency.
